Freya, the goddess of beauty in Norse mythology.

Like Ishtar of Mesopotamia and Aphrodite of Greece, she, as the goddess of beauty, possessed the power of love, procreation, sexuality, and even war.

It seems that in the Western pantheon, goddesses of beauty are always associated with this kind of power.

Of course, it's also possible that it's a continuation of Mesopotamian mythology, the source of Western mythology. After all, Norse mythology took shape much later.

Even though it's late, the Norse mythology system still retains its own unique characteristics.

Besides the fact that gods are not omnipotent, the races of gods are also different from those in other mythological systems. They are divided into the Aesir, the Vanir, and a few giants such as Loki and Skadi who have acquired divine functions.

Perhaps influenced by the naturally brave and warlike nature of the Norse Vikings, there were also many conflicts among the gods.

In particular, there have been more than one battle between the Aesir and the Vanir.

Ultimately, when both sides were exhausted and began to consider giving up, the Aesir and Vanir gods reached an alliance by exchanging hostages.

The Aesir sent Odin's brother Hainir and the wise giant Mimir, while the Vanir offered Freya and her father and brother as hostages.

Although she was sent to the Aesir as a hostage, Freya completely became a core member of the Aesir.

With her kind and beautiful appearance, she is almost the most beloved god in Asgard.

Normally, Freya would dress in bright, colorful clothes, bringing spring to Midgard and Asgard.

When war comes, Freya will don full armor and go into battle, conquering all sides. She may even lead the Valkyries to select the spirits of those who died on the battlefield for Odin.

In some versions of Norse mythology, Freya and Odin's wife Frigg are the same person.

Unfortunately, this goddess did not have a good reputation in later generations, especially in Chinese-speaking circles, where Freya's reputation was no different from that of those promiscuous goddesses.

There are two main reasons for this.

One question concerns the origin of the Higaman necklace worn by Freya.

In most popular science articles, the origin of this most beautiful necklace in Norse mythology is basically said to be that Freya slept with four dwarf craftsmen for four nights in order to obtain the necklace.

In fact, this event is not recorded in any authoritative or orthodox Norse mythology.

Actually, the story originates from an expansion of a novel in the manuscript of a Christian pastor.

Although the Norse mythology was compiled by Christian priests after the conversion of the entire Nordic region to Christianity, the background of this novel is more Christian, making it unlikely to be an authentic mythological work.

More importantly, Freya in this story is Odin's human concubine. Even if Freya and Frigg were the same person in their early years, her race is definitely not human.

Another reason for Freya's damaged reputation is related to the magical book "The ABC of Norse Mythology".

Basically, apart from the story of Freya and the four dwarves, all other information about Freya's relationships with male deities other than her husband comes from this book.
